Updated: 2/18/2025 Dog Name: Cooper Sex: Male Estimated Breed: German Shepherd/ Alaskan Malamute Mix Approximate Age: 6-7 years Approximate Weight: 100-110 lbs Spay/Neuter Status: He will be neutered when arriving in WI Description: Cooper was rescued as a puppy in Texas, he is fully vetted and was well loved. Unfortunately his owner passed away earlier this month and now he is looking for his new forever. Cooper is a big hunk of love! He will let you hug and love him, he will play outside and keep your feet warm inside. He is a gentle giant and all dog and kid/people friendly! He is also very smart and housetrained! His family member and best friend is Roxie but they do not have to stay together. Adoption Fee: $450
